The second day

The warmth of the fire gradually died down during the night, the crackling of wood slowly disappearing and going quiet.

A woman with stark white hair, and blue admiral eyes, though they are closed now, could be seen sleeping near the fire. As it disappeared, the woman muttered to herself before lightly opening her eyes, the second she did, she shot awake, scanning the area around her.

-x-x-x-

Hey, Alexandria here. I thought I would wake up at home, but I guess that was too optimistic.

As I looked above into the sky, I realized it was still early morning, with the moon setting and the sun barely peeking over the horizon.

Well, the early bird gets the worm I guess, and it's a good thing I woke up early, wouldn't want a predator killing me in my sleep.

I got up quickly, too quickly it seemed as my body immediately sent waves of pain through my body.

Seems like sleeping on the ground wasn't a good idea...

I can feel the stings from bugs all over my skin, my back hurts too, and that's not even mentioning the two scars on my stomach, which still seem desperate for attention.

Fuck my life, I need to start moving now or I will never recover from this stiffness.

I carefully got as straight as I could as I grabbed my "spear" from the ground.

At least my arms and legs worked properly, without them, I would be completely inept.

As I got up, I froze when I saw my hair was white, for a second I thought I was hallucinating.

The body I possessed looked very similar to my original one, why did the hair color suddenly change? Was it the magic?

And most disturbingly of all, what other things changed?

I shook my head to dispel the oncoming existential crisis which was rapidly approaching and looked at the campfire.

The wood I gathered yesterday is all gone, not a branch remaining. Good, the fire must have burnt for most of the night in that case.

I didn't have much time to pat myself on the back, though I made sure to do that as well, morale is important you know!

... Anyway, I quickly said goodbye to my temporary home in search of water and hopefully, some fish to hunt in that water, maybe I could find some fruits on the way, though I won't eat them unless absolutely necessary.

An emergency food of sorts, heh, reminds me of Genshit Impact. Which, if you weren't aware, is everyone after eating at any Mexican restaurant, and not a game. Definitely not.

Anyway, I walked through the forest, still checking the leaves in front of me for any ambush predators waiting to jump me, the fact that I was still hunched over made me nervous too, since I didn't have as good of a vantage point.

Luckily enough, no snakes or the like were found, so the only noise in the surrounding woods was the crackling of dry leaves, and not me screaming for Mommy.

The hunger and thirst situation had gotten a lot worse, as a human, I could only go without water for three days, and food for a week, so if I didn't find water soon, my body would begin to shut down, and there would be nothing I can do about it.

Hunger wasn't an issue, in fact, during those last three days, the human body would be extremely active and energetic, like a last hail mary for a successful hunt, giving you that last boost.

Sometimes, humans can go without food for 2 months, but at that point, survival is basically impossible since I would be a walking skeleton and the stomach would effectively stop functioning.

You could just call me knock off Ainz at that point, so I pray that I won't die such a slow and painful death.

The hours passed as the sun rose higher and higher into the sky, with no water in sight, I was starting to get worried.

I picked up the pace, rushing my clearing of leaves ahead, hoping that speeding up would allow me to find a source of water in time.

Fate seemed to despise me, however, as I found nothing for the next two hours.

But! I, with my eagle eyes, after four more hours of intense searching, discovered a nest on a tree branch with four eggs in it.

The nest was surprisingly low, just 2 meters above the ground, if I jumped I could reach it... But I would have to stand straight and use my stomach muscles for that, which might damage them further.

But 2 electric boogalů, eggs have a huge amount of protein, which my body sorely needs, and if I could cook them over a fire, it would help my body recover, also, if these birds imprint, then I could raise a living emergency supply, which I could kill whenever I was nearing starvation.

Since magic is here, I might even be able to use it to tame the bird, having it search for water for me from the sky.

But all of that is really risky, and I don't even know if these eggs are eggs at all, on earth protein was in them, but do these ones contain protein? I have no way to know.

I don't know when I might find water either, and if these eggs are the same, then the inside should be liquid, so it would help with that too...

After a few more seconds of thinking, I decided to take the risk.

My survival is at stake and I need to do something decisive now, I might never get this lucky again.

I positioned myself behind the thin branch, straightened my back while holding back tears, and jumped up with all my might, hanging my the tree branch as I carefully lowered the nest down.

After I had the nest secured in my left hand, I let my right hand drop me down, the small fall causing me to yelp in pain.

I collapsed to the floor, unable to stand due to the pain near my injuries.

When I hanged, I could feel the muscles stretch and when I fell, they squeezed into one another, causing so much pain that it was ungodly for me.

I knew that I had to run before the parents came back to their nest, but I couldn't, my brain was blank from the pain with no adrenaline to dull it, so I sat there, sobbing quietly for about 10 minutes before I started barely walking away, looking for another spot to settle down.

Needless to say, I was incredibly slow, I even gave up using the "spear" as an ambush-checking device and just used it as a crutch to help me walk, since I don't think I would have made it anywhere without it.

I didn't forget to carry the small nest with the eggs, which were about the size of my palm with the outer shell being completely white.

Luckily it wasn't too heavy, and I was able to carry them around without issue.

However, since I wasn't checking for anything in front of me, I didn't notice the sudden drop which went down about 1 meter, most likely caused by a cave-in below this area.

I fell, falling on my front, with all my eggs tumbling out of my nest and cracking as they hit the hard floor, their content spilled.

I cried, not only for the eggs but also because of the pain.

What kind of luck was this? The ONE TIME I don't check for hidden dangers is when I GET CAUGHT BY ONE?!

Anger clouded my mind as I realized I only had one choice now, I had to slurp up the contents of the egg before the ground steals it from me.

I crawled over like a fucking insect and slurped the eggs up like an animal, completely humiliated beyond redemption.

This would stay in my mind forever as the official moment when I felt the most pathetic in my entire existence, the lowest I've ever been.

After I had eaten all of the eggs's insides, including the stuff contaminated and mixed with dirt, I moved onto the shells, since they also have a lot of useful protein and vitamins.

My first meal since coming to this world, what a fucking experience I couldn't help but think.

The good news was that I was no longer thirsty as the eggs washed that away, and my stomach should be satisfied for now.

I put my hands on my injured stomach wounds and healed them, this time not asking but cursing until the magic complied, whether out of fear or simple instinct, I couldn't care less.

After this, I fell asleep, the pain and mental strain too much for my brain to take anymore.

-x-x-x-

As the poor young lady took her well-deserved rest, fate decided that it had not tortured her enough, now with stormy clouds gathering above the forest, the sleeping Alexandria doesn't realize the danger she is in.
